收藏 分销(赏)

培训机构学员管理系统报告1.doc

上传人:人****来 文档编号:4121850 上传时间:2024-07-30 格式:DOC 页数:9 大小:46.54KB
下载 相关 举报
培训机构学员管理系统报告1.doc_第1页
第1页 / 共9页
培训机构学员管理系统报告1.doc_第2页
第2页 / 共9页
培训机构学员管理系统报告1.doc_第3页
第3页 / 共9页
培训机构学员管理系统报告1.doc_第4页
第4页 / 共9页
培训机构学员管理系统报告1.doc_第5页
第5页 / 共9页
点击查看更多>>
资源描述

1、管理信息系统报告珠宝142102刘秀丹 20101000977目录前言-1一、第一部分-21。1学员管理的必要-21。2学员管理的意义-2 1。3系统基本功能-2二、第二部分开发背景-22。1开发背景-2 三 第三部分 系统分析-33。1系统基本功能-33.2系统功能模块设计-43。3 数据库需求分析-4四第四部分数据库概念结构设计-54.1 系统用户管理模块的创建-54。2 用户登录窗体的创建-64 。4。3 学籍管理模块的创建-6 4。4 添加学籍信息窗体的创建-6五、系统部分窗体截图及对应编程代码- 10前 言做好高效的企业运行是离不开良好的企业管理的,因此加快仓库管理自动化的步伐,提高

2、仓库的管理业务处理效率,建立仓库管理系统,尽可能地减少仓库管理的重复性和低效性,已变得十分必要。数据库技术产生于60年代,40多年来数据库技术得到了迅速发展,并已形成较为完整的理论体系和一大批实用系统。并且,近年来,随着World Wide Web(WWW)的猛增及Internet技术的迅速发展,数据库技术成为最热门技术之一.面向对象软件的开发技术,也大大保障了软件开发的速度和效果.随着计算机的普及,计算机等硬件价格也已经不再是什么天文数字。因此,不管是从技术上,还是经济上,设计和开发一个仓库管理系统都已经具有较好的可行性。采用计算机管理信息系统已成为仓库管理科学化和现代化的重要标志,它给企业

3、管理来了明显的经济效益和社会效益。主要体现在:一,极大提高了仓库工作人员的工作效率,大大减少了以往入出存流程繁琐,杂乱,周期长的弊端。二,基于仓库管理的全面自动化,可以减少入库管理、出库管理及库存管理中的漏洞,可以节约不少管理开支,增加企业收入。三,仓库的管理的操作自动化和信息的电子化,全面提高了仓库的管理水平。本仓库管理系统是针对企业仓库材料的出入库登记和查询统计等方面工作而开发的管理软件,是一个实用的管理信息系统,针对企业的实际需要,分析了企业仓库管理系统的功能,并以入库管理和出库管理为重点,描述了两子系统的模块结构设计及实施过程中的技术要点,实现仓库的材料管理、出入库管理、查询管理及用户

4、管理等功能.同时,还对人员管理及库存余额管理等做了设计. 用户可以通过相应的模块,对仓库里的材料的基本情况进行更新、删除和查询,对材料的出库和入库进行管理,对出入库明细进行查询,对出库,入库,和材料的库存余额进行报表生成,对使用该系统的用户进行更新、删除和查询,对库存数量进行查询,还有操作员管理,密码修改等.第一部分:1。1学员管理的必要性学员信息管理系统是针对培训机构人事处的大量业务处理工作而开发的管理软件,主要用于培训机构学员信息管理,总体任务是实现学员信息关系的系统化、科学化、规范化和自动化,其主要任务是用计算机对学员各种信息进行日常管理,如查询、修改、增加、删除,另外还考虑到学员选课,

5、针对这些要求设计了学员信息管理系统.推行培训机构信息管理系统的应用是进一步推进学员管理规范化、电子化、控制辍学和提高培训水平的重要举措1。2学员管理的意义系统针对培训机构学员信息的特点以及管理中实际需要而设计,能够有效地实现学员信息管理的信息化,减轻管理人员的工作负担,高效率、规范化地管理大量的学员信息,并避免人为操作的错误和不规范行为.1。3系统基本功能:最终实现: 1、支持培训机构学员信息的数字化,促进培训机构工作线的协同办公,提高学员管理工作效率; 2、各类学员信息有效整合,实现数据共享和一致; 3、体现服务意识,整合并规范学员管理业务,为员生、教师、学员管理人员提供人性化的服务; 4、

6、提供完善的查询统计、图表制作功能,能够直观的找到需要的信息和数据; 5、充分发挥计算机网络化管理的优势,有效提高工作效率.数字化学工管理系统从学员工作的实际需求出发,基于优秀的技术框架构建为培训机构工作提供优质的信息化管理方法。系统共有超级管理员、各类系统管理员(辅导员)、学生用户、班级用户、任课老师用户、负责人用户、家长用户等六大角色,有以下的功能模块:第二部分:2。1开发背景学员信息的管理对于培训机构的管理者来说至关重要,学员信息是培训机构非常重要的一项数据资源,是一个教育单位不可缺少一部分.特别是近几年来,各种培训机构大规模的扩招,给培训机构的教学管理、学生管理、后勤管理等方面都带来不少

7、的冲击.其包含的数据量大,涉及的人员面广,而且需要及时更新,故较为复杂,难以单纯地依人工管理,而且传统的人工管理方式既不易于规范化,管理效率也不高,目前我国各类培训机构中还有相当一部分学员档案管理还停留在纸介质的基础上,尤其是中、小型培训机构对学员档案的管理更是落后,这样的管理机制已经不能适应时代发展的要求,其管理方法将浪费许多人力和物力。随着科学技术的不断提高,计算机科学与技术日渐成熟,计算机应用的普及已进入人类社会生活的各个领域,并发挥着越来越重要的作用。这种传统的手工管理模式必然被以计算机为物质基础的信息管理方法所取代.作为计算机应用的一部分,使用计算机对学员档案进行管理,有着手工管理所

8、无法比拟的优点,如:检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命长、成本低等。这些优点能够极大地提高学员档案管理的效率,也是培训机构向科学化、正规化管理发展的必要条件,更是各个培训机构与国际接轨的重要条件。第三部分:系统分析3。1系统基本功能:最终实现: 1、支持培训机构学员信息的数字化,促进培训机构工作线的协同办公,提高学员管理工作效率; 2、各类学员信息有效整合,实现数据共享和一致; 3、体现服务意识,整合并规范学员管理业务,为员生、教师、学员管理人员提供人性化的服务; 4、提供完善的查询统计、图表制作功能,能够直观的找到需要的信息和数据; 5、充分发挥计算机网络化管理的优势,有

9、效提高工作效率。数字化学工管理系统从学员工作的实际需求出发,基于优秀的技术框架构建为培训机构工作提供优质的信息化管理方法。系统共有超级管理员、各类系统管理员(辅导员)、学生用户、班级用户、任课老师用户、负责人用户、家长用户等六大角色,有以下的功能模块:(1) 学生基本信息的录入,基本信息包括学生的基本情况、所在班级、所学课程和成绩等;(2) 要求在系统中能够对学生信息精心灵活的浏览和查询;(3) 要求在系统中能够对班级信息进行输入、查询和修改等;(4) 要求能够对学校基本课程信息录入、修改和设置等;(5) 要求能够对学生成绩信息进行输入、修改和查询等;(6) 基于权限的管理,本系统可以提供给管

10、理员或者学生本人使用.对学生类用户,只能查看信息;而对于管理员类用户而言,可以管理所有的学生信息.1材料代码维护材料代码维护指的是对培训机构学员代码的管理.包括材料代码的增加,修改和删除三个基本环节.工作人员可根据各自需要对系统存储的材料代码进行操作.2数据管理数据管理是学员报名时,操作员对学员进行输入,修改,审计,查询等功能。3密码维护系统管理是培训机构管理过程中操作员的管理,人员登陆系统的权限设置,密码修改,数据备份与恢复等功能的实施。3。2系统功能模块设计对上述各项功能进行集中、分块,按照结构化程序设计的要求,得到下图所示的系统功能模块图。学生信息管理系统成绩信息管理课程信息管理班级信息

11、管理学籍信息管理系统管理成绩信息查询成绩信息修改成绩信息添加年级课程设置课程信息修改课程信息添加班级信息修改班级信息添加学籍信息查询学籍信息修改学籍信息添加密码管理用户管理3。2。3 数据库逻辑结构设计现在需要将上面的数据库概念结构转化为Assecc 2000数据库系统所支持的实际数据模型,也就是数据库的逻辑结构。在上面的实体以及实体之间关系的基础上,形成数据库中的表以及各个表之间的关系。学生信息管理系统数据库3。3 数据库需求分析用户的需求具体体现在各种信息的提供、保存、更新和查询,这就要求数据库结构能充分满足各种信息的输出和输入。收集基本数据、数据结构以及数据处理的流程,组成一份详细的数据

12、字典,为后面的具体设计打下基础.数据流程图:学生注册基本信息输入班级设置学籍信息管理成绩信息输入班级管理班级课程设置课程基本信息班级课程管理图2 系统数据流程图数据项和数据结构:学生基本信息:包括的数据项有:学生学号、学生姓名、性别、出生日期、班号、联系电话、入校日期、家庭住址、备注等。班级信息:包括的数据项有:班号、所在班级、班主任姓名、所在教室等。课程基本信息:包括的数据项有:课程号、课程名称、课程类别、课程描述等。课程设置信息:包括的数据项有:年级信息、所学课程等.学生基本信息:包括的数据项有:考试编号、所在班级、学生学号、学生姓名、所学课程、考试分数等。第四部分数据库概念结构设计在得到

13、数据项和数据结构以后,就可以设计出满足用户需求的各种实体,以及他们之间的关系,为逻辑设计打下基础.实体有:学生实体、班级实体、年级实体、课程实体.4。1 系统用户管理模块的创建系统用户管理模块主要实现:用户登录。添加用户。修改用户密码.4。2 用户登录窗体的创建统启动后,将首先出现用户登录窗体,用户首先输入用户名,然后输入密码。如果用户3次输入密码错误,将退出程序。图3 学生信息管理系统登录窗体用户登录窗体中放置了三个文本框(Textbox),用来输入用户名、密码和用户类型;两个按钮(CommandButton)用来确定或取消登录;四个标签(Label)用来标示窗体的信息。编程代码:Optio

14、n Compare DatabaseDim gdt As String, gdl As Integer, gdi As IntegerPrivate Sub Box1_Click()End SubPrivate Sub Form_Load()Me。lab标签。Caption = ”gdt = ”欢迎使用学员管理系统! ”gdl = Len(gdt)gdi = 1Me。TimerInterval = 200End SubPrivate Sub Form_Timer()If gdi gdl Thengdi = 0Me.lab标签。Caption = ”ElseMe。lab标签。Caption =

15、Me。lab标签.Caption Mid(gdt, gdi, 1)End Ifgdi = gdi + 1End SubPrivate Sub Cmd取消_Click()On Error GoTo Err_Cmd取消_Click DoCmd.Close QuitExit_Cmd取消_Click: Exit SubErr_Cmd取消_Click: MsgBox Err。Description Resume Exit_Cmd取消_ClickEnd SubPrivate Sub Cmd确定_Click()On Error GoTo Err_Cmd确定_ClickIf Nz(Txt密码) = Nz(DL

16、ookup(”密码”, ”用户密码表”, ”用户名=” & ” Combo用户名 & ”) _ And Me.Combo用户名 ” Then 验证用户和密码) Me。TimerInterval = 0 关闭定时器 Me。Visible = False 隐藏窗体 DoCmd.Close acForm, 登录背景窗体”, acSaveYes 关闭前景 DoCmd。OpenForm ”切换窗体” 进入切换窗体Else MsgBox ”用户名或者密码错误!请重试!, , ”请重新输入 Me。Combo用户名.SetFocus 用户名文本框获得焦点 Me。Txt密码 = ” 清空密码文本框End IfE

17、xit_Cmd确定_Click: Exit SubErr_Cmd确定_Click: MsgBox Err。Description Resume Exit_Cmd确定_ClickEnd SubPrivate Sub 主体_Click()End Sub4.3 学籍管理模块的创建学籍信息管理模块主要实现以下功能:添加学籍信息修改学籍信息查询学籍信息4。4 添加学籍信息窗体的创建选择“学籍管理|添加学籍信息”菜单,将出现“添加学籍信息”窗体。图4 添加学籍信息窗体在窗体上放置了多个文本框和下拉式文本框,用来输入学籍信息;两个按钮用来确定是否添加学籍信息;多个标签用来提示文本框需要输入的内容。4.5 修

18、改学籍信息窗体的创建选择“学籍管理|修改学籍信息”菜单,将出现“修改学籍信息”窗体。图5修改学籍信息窗体这个窗体在“添加学籍信息”窗体的基础上添加了两排按钮。第一排按钮用来方便的浏览数据库中各条记录,第二排按牛用来修改记录.由于记录集为整个窗体公用,需要将记录集对象定义为全局变量。程序在窗体载入时自动加入各条记录。单击“第一条记录”按钮,将显示第一条记录。单击“最后一条记录”按钮,将显示最后一条记录。单击“上一条记录按钮,将显示上一条记录.单击“下一条记录按钮,将显示下一条记录。单击“修改记录”按钮,将进入修改状态,各个文本框将都有效.此时,移动记录按钮将失效,可以避免误操作。修改完毕后,单击

19、“更新记录”按钮,将触发Click事件。单击“取消修改记录”按钮时,将取消所作的修改。单击“删除记录”按钮时,将删除当前记录。4.6查询学籍信息窗体的创建选择“学籍管理|查询学籍信息菜单,将出现“查询学籍信息菜单.图6 查询学籍信息窗体在这里可以按照各种方式以及他们的组合进行查询.首先选择查询方式,然后输入查询内容。单击“查询按钮,触发Click事件进行查询.程序首先判断查询方式,如果没有设置查询方式将提示;然后对查询内容进行组合,组成SQL语句,进行查询。查询到数据集以后,需要正常显示在表格控件中。运用循环将每一条记录的每一个字段显示出来。单击“退出查询”按钮,将退出查询。4。7班级管理模块

20、的创建班级管理模块主要实现如下功能:添加班级信息修改班级信息4。8 添加班级信息窗体的创建选择“班级管理添加班级信息”菜单,将出现“添加班级信息”菜单。输入完内容,单击“确定添加”按钮,触发Click事件,添加内容到数据库.添加记录到数据库以前,需要判断输入内容是否为空,格式是否满足需要。然后判断是否为重复记录,最后将满足要求的记录添加到数据库.单击“退出添加”按钮,将退出程序.4。9修改班级信息窗体的创建选择“班级管理修改班级信息菜单,将出现“修改班级信息”窗体。图7 修改班级信息窗体窗体中的控件及其属性详表21.窗体中“查看班级信息”中的按钮,可以浏览数据库中的各条记录。“修改班级信息框架中的按钮用来修改记录。4。10 课程设置模块的创建课程设置模块主要实现如下功能:添加课程信息修改课程设置设置年级课程4.11 添加课程信息窗体的创建选择“课程设置|添加课程信息”菜单,将出现“添加课程设置”窗体。图8 添加课程信息窗体单击“确认添加”按钮,触发Click事件并添加记录到数据库。单击“取消添加按钮,将退出程序。4.12 修改课程信息窗体的创建选择“课程设置修改课程信息”菜单,将出现“修改课程信息”窗体。图9 修改课程信息窗体窗体中各个控件及其属性详见表21。“查看课程信息”框架中的4个按钮用来移动的数据集中记录的位置,“修改课程信息”框架中的4个按钮用来修改数据集中的记录。

展开阅读全文
相似文档                                   自信AI助手自信AI助手
猜你喜欢                                   自信AI导航自信AI导航
搜索标签

当前位置:首页 > 包罗万象 > 大杂烩

移动网页_全站_页脚广告1

关于我们      便捷服务       自信AI       AI导航        获赠5币

©2010-2024 宁波自信网络信息技术有限公司  版权所有

客服电话:4008-655-100  投诉/维权电话:4009-655-100

gongan.png浙公网安备33021202000488号   

icp.png浙ICP备2021020529号-1  |  浙B2-20240490  

关注我们 :gzh.png    weibo.png    LOFTER.png 

客服